Preview:St Louis City vs. Real Salt Lake - prediction, team news, lineups

St Louis City vs. Salt Lake - prediction, team news, lineups

St Louis City get their 2024 Major League Soccer campaign underway with a meeting against Real Salt Lake at the City Park on Sunday morning.

Meanwhile, the away side will be looking to get their league campaign up and running off the back of a defeat in their opening fixture last time out.


Match preview

Real Salt Lake were on the receiving end of a well-deserved 2-0 defeat against Inter Miami in Thursday morning's encounter at the Chase Stadium.

Pablo Mastroeni's men fell behind to Robert Taylor's opener six minutes shy of half time before Diego Gomez sealed the deal seven minutes from time.

Consequently, the Claret and Cobalt sit bottom of the Western Conference of the MLS table heading into the second round of matches this weekend.

Next up is the challenge of an opposing outfit with little to choose between the teams from the previous two meetings which have yielded one win apiece.

Having failed to win any of their five away outings either side of the new year, Sunday's visitors have work to do at both ends of the pitch if they are to emerge victorious here.

St Louis City kicked off their CONCACAF Champions Cup knockout journey with a hard-fought 2-1 victory over Houston Dynamo on Wednesday morning.

Bradley Carnell's men took the lead just past the hour mark through Tim Parker but conceded a 72nd-minute leveller to Sebastian Kowalczyk before Hosei Kijima grabbed a late winner.

Since crashing out of last season's playoffs, the Missouri-based side are now unbeaten in five of their subsequent six matches heading into their MLS curtain-raiser

Ahead of the conclusion of their CONCACAF tie against Houston Dynamo three days later, Sunday's hosts go in search of a morale-boosting win this weekend.

Team News

Jose Bonilla is ruled out for Real Salt Lake with a long-term knee injury, while midfielder Matt Crooks continues to nurse a muscle problem.

The away side will also be without the services of Alexandros Katranis, who still awaits his debut for his new employers following his move from Piast Gliwice.

Rasmus Alm is yet to feature for St Louis since the first week of September, and he remains a major injury doubt for this weekend's contest.

Twenty-two-year-old Hosei Kijima could be rewarded with a place in the hosts' starting XI having found the back of the net as a substitute last time out.

St Louis City possible starting lineup: Burki; Durkin, Markanich, Totland, Yaro; Ostrak, Vassilev, Jackson, Parker; Adeniran, Klauss

Real Salt Lake possible starting lineup: MacMath; Brody, Ramirez, Glad, Eneli; Palacio, Ojeda; Gomez, Ruiz, Luna; Arango


We say: St Louis City 2-2 Real Salt Lake

The previous two meetings between Sunday's opponents have yielded a combined eight goals, and we expect another entertaining affair here. That said, we are also backing a share of the spoils with honours even at the end of the 90 minutes.
